Rates & Terms
Borrowers in Glen Allen with credit scores above 760 and 20% down payments qualify for the best conventional mortgage rates.
Adjustable-rate mortgages in VA start 0.5% to 1% lower than fixed rates but carry reset risk after the initial fixed period.
Requirements in Glen Allen
FHA loans in VA accept credit scores as low as 580 with 3.5% down, or 500-579 with 10% down.
All mortgage applicants in Glen Allen must provide W-2s, tax returns, bank statements, and authorization for a credit check.

Borrowing Tips for Glen Allen
- Save for closing costs in addition to your down payment; expect 2-5% of the loan amount for closing expenses.
- Lock your mortgage rate once you have a signed purchase agreement; rates can change daily and cost you thousands.
- Get pre-approved, not just pre-qualified; a pre-approval letter strengthens your offer in competitive Glen Allen markets.
